SENATE DOCUMENT #16 APC Document #13 The Academic Policies Committee recommends to the Faculty Senate the approval of the following catalog addition for the Economics Department: ADD: Economics 430 Collective Bargaining A course designed to introduce the student to the concepts of collective bargaining. The objectives, needs, and strategies of both labor and management will be examined. The course will focus on the negotiation, administration, and interpretation of the labor contract. Rationale: This course is being added in response to student demand and a formal request from the management department. Current faculty resources exist to provide instructional support (Mr. Lawson). The course was offered as a Special Topic during the Fall Semester, 1979. Enrollent was 13. (Passed by Faculty Senate 12/12/79)
